In recent years, the Indian news landscape has undergone a significant transformation, with the rise of digital news channels. These online platforms have disrupted the traditional print and broadcast media, offering a more agile, interactive, and engaging way of consuming news. News websites India, such as The Wire and The Quint, have become household names, providing in-depth coverage of national and international news, as well as in-depth analysis and opinion pieces.

One of the key advantages of digital news channels is their ability to break the mold of traditional journalism. They are no longer bound by the constraints of print or broadcast media, and can therefore offer a more diverse range of content, including video, audio, and interactive features. This has allowed them to cater to a wider audience, including those who may not have had access to news previously, such as rural communities or those with limited English proficiency.

Another significant benefit of digital news channels is their ability to provide real-time updates and breaking news. This is particularly important in a country like India, where news can break quickly and spread rapidly. Digital news channels can provide instant updates, allowing readers to stay informed and up-to-date on the latest developments. This has been particularly evident during times of crisis, such as natural disasters or political unrest, when accurate and timely information is crucial.
